Pohakuloa is a sacred, culturally significant area
Pohakuloa is a wahi papa, a storied and sacred place that is home to irreplaceable Native Hawaiian
cultural sites and some of Hawai`i's most endangered species. Continued use and degradation of this
land is inconsistent with its cultural, environmental, and spiritual significance.
Environmental degradation has already caused irreversible harm
Years of destructive activity have led to the burning of nearly 20,00o acres, including critical habitat for
native flora and fauna. This is unacceptable. Ongoing live fire and bombing exercises raise serious
concerns about contamination, safety, and long term damage to both land and water sources.
The State has a Constitutional Obligation to Malama `Gina
As reaffirmed by the Hawaii Supreme Court in Kahaulelio u. DLNR (2o19), the State has a proactive
duty to preserve and maintain trust lands. The Court found that the State breached its obligations by
failing to reasonably monitor, enforce, and ensure proper care of the lands at Pohakuloa.
Public health and environmental concerns persist
There is growing concern about the presence and impact of toxic substances, including depleted
uranium, in the soil at Pohakuloa. These contaminants may become airborne and pose serious health
risks to island residents.
Military activities are incompatible with conservation
Pohakuloa is within a designated conservation district. Continued military training activities, especially
bombing and live fire, are fundamentally incompatible with the preservation of native species,
ecosystems, and cultural resources. These uses undermine the conservation goals of the land.
